David Hallamore, a Melbourne local, has cooked up a mini scuba tank called SCORKL. This clever contraption lets you breathe underwater for a cool 10 minutes without needing scuba training.

SCORKL first hit the waters in 2017, causing waves in more than 65 countries and raking in over $2 million in pre-orders.

But David didn't stop there. He took his invention up a notch with SCORKL 2.0 – Electric, which he launched through Kickstarter. This newer version includes a snazzy electric compressor.

David explained, "Regular scuba compressors are bulky and costly, but our electric one is light, affordable, and portable. You can plug it into the wall or even power it with your boat or car battery."

These gadgets have been used to fix boat props, clean hulls, and explore underwater wonders. And now, the electric compressor makes refilling them as easy as a dip in the pool.

The diving community dove right in. In just 48 hours after the new version's launch, the company nabbed $150,000 in orders from 20 countries. The tally has now surged to $250,000 from 30 countries, and more orders are expected before the pre-sales curtain drops on September 8.
